    seconds

    US /'sekəndz/

    ・

    UK /'sekəndz/

    A1
    n. pl.Noun (plural)Units of time; one sixtieth of a minute
    Ryan finished the race 35 seconds before anyone else
    n. pl.Noun (plural)Short periods of time you wait for someone
    My mother asked me to wait a few seconds while she made a phone call
    v.t.Transitive VerbTo agree to support a proposal at a meeting
    He approves and she seconds the motion for lower taxes
